Output 7ec05cd313f5a85078c989c95cceebabefc56fd8cb74bd22665280ee8a02ad96:1

value
23800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2358eb57e3091e805b7a12e84fc25853b6754fe9 OP_EQUALVERIFY OP_CHECKSIG
address
14DuAwHmufwFyoHbzuDCmgyix4meXf7wLS
transaction
7ec05cd313f5a85078c989c95cceebabefc56fd8cb74bd22665280ee8a02ad96
spent
true